/* Add the relevant output closures of the input derivation
`i' as input paths. Only add the closures of output paths
that are specified as inputs. */
for (auto & j : wantedDepOutputs)
if (auto outPath = get(inputDrvOutputs, { depDrvPath, j }))
for (auto & j : wantedDepOutputs) {
/* TODO (impure derivations-induced tech debt):
Tracking input derivation outputs statefully through the
goals is error prone and has led to bugs.
For a robust nix, we need to move towards the `else` branch,
which does not rely on goal state to match up with the
reality of the store, which is our real source of truth.
However, the impure derivations feature still relies on this
fragile way of doing things, because its builds do not have
a representation in the store, which is a usability problem
in itself */
